Writing Prompts
Grade 4 · Building confidence · 6 questions · Version PG-1808CY-L1FH
1.Write an ending for a story that begins with a mysterious map.
2.Describe a place without naming it; let a reader guess.
3.Persuade your school to add one new club.
4.Explain the water cycle to a younger student.
5.Write instructions for a game you know.
6.Invent a tool that solves an everyday problem.

Worked example
Plan a beginning, supporting details, and a clear ending.
Common mistake
Starting before deciding the main idea.
Helpful hint
Jot down three details before writing.
